This was originally discussed as part of FreeBSD 15 planning, but did
not happen in time. Add the deprecation notice now, with an expectation
that it will be removed before FreeBSD 16.

.Sh DESCRIPTION
|
|
.Fx
|
|
provides machine-independent bus support and raw drivers for
|
|
.Nm
|
|
interfaces.
|
|
.Pp
|
|
The
|
|
.Nm
|
|
driver consists of two layers: the controller and the
|
|
bus layer.
|
|
The controller attaches to a physical bus
|
|
(like
|
|
.Xr pci 4 ) .
|
|
The
|
|
.Nm
|
|
bus attaches to the controller.
|
|
Additional drivers can be attached to the bus.
|
|
.Pp
|
|
Up to 63 devices, including the host itself, can be attached to
|
|
a
|
|
.Nm
|
|
bus.
|
|
The root node is dynamically assigned with a PHY device function.
|
|
Also, the other
|
|
.Nm
|
|
bus specific parameters,
|
|
e.g., node ID, cycle master, isochronous resource manager and bus
|
|
manager, are dynamically assigned, after bus reset is initiated.
|
|
On the
|
|
.Nm
|
|
bus, every device is identified by an EUI 64 address.
